Artist Charles Kapsner Unveils His Latest Veterans Project

Artist Charles Kapsner has dedicated the past couple years of his life to his five part “Veterans Art Project”. On Saturday he was finally able to unveil the third piece of the project.

The eight foot by ten foot oil painting took Kapsner eighteen to twenty months to complete. With the custom made frame it weighs over two hundred pounds. It will be hanging on the wall in the Committal Hall at the Minnesota States Veterans Cemetery for years to come.

The project wouldn’t exist without veteran Gordon Gerling who asked Kapsner to do the project and he couldn’t be happier.

Kapsner is honored to show his appreciation for our nations military members.

Kapsners next piece will be the Marine Core.
